前端开发与SEO
前端开发中通过一些小习惯,可以有利于SEO,本着蚊子再小也是肉的原则,能抓住自然不能忽略。
1.控制首页链接数量,不能过多,也不要太少。更不要为了凑数而添加
2.扁平化层次,力争跳转三次可以到任何页面
3.导航,面包屑导航,分页。 导航里一定要有文字描述,尽量不要使用 | 等无意义的字符。 分页最好是用 首页 1 2 3 4 5 6 7 8 下拉选择页数 下一页 这种模式。
上述内容可以属于设计者,并不见得能被前端开发者操纵,所以能被操纵的部分要好好把握,那就是语义化,例如
1.h1-h6标签
页面内标题,最重要的内容,要使用h1标签,有且只有一个。过多使用会被搜索引擎厌恶,认为你是骗子,就不嬲你了。次标题h2,小标题h3.。。。
2.表格标题,使用<caption>
3.重要代码放在前面
例如有个别网站是左边sidebar,右边main,但main里是重要内容,可以通过样式控制,让main代码写在前面
4.<strong> <em> 表示强调关键字
5.重要内容不要使用JS输出
6.尽少使用iframe
7.谨慎使用display:none,隐藏的文字会被搜索引擎忽略。
8.合作伙伴,外链的链接,添加属性 rel="nofloow" ,告知搜索引擎不要跟踪链接。
9.dl,定义列表,在如文字解释时,电影内容简介列表时,都可以使用
10.a标签,title一定要有,img标签,重要的图片alt要写清楚。
11.精简代码,代码越多,搜索引擎越难以提炼关键的文字
12.style代码,js代码,尽量不要出现在页面中,JS代码的引入位置,也尽量放在页面的最后,这样做,不仅仅利于SEO,还可以优化页面打开速度。
东西不多,稍微注意点,就能提高代码被搜索引擎认知的程度了